Summary
- Dr. Peter Rowe is a pediatric specialist based in Baltimore, MD. He completed his residency, fellowship, and chief residency in pediatrics at Johns Hopkins University. He currently serves as a professor of pediatrics in the Division of Adolescent and Young Adult Medicine and the Children's Center. Dr. Rowe has an active publication record with recent research focusing on conditions like myalgic encephalomyelitis/chronic fatigue syndrome (ME/CFS) and long COVID in children, and earlier work emphasizing the contributions of orthostatic intolerance and joint hypermobility to the pathophysiology of ME/CFS symptoms.
